Chicago Sky guard Skylar Diggins is out the rest of 2026 with a right knee injury after last playing July 3 (19 points in a 98–90 overtime loss at Las Vegas).
She started all 19 of her games and averaged 14.2 points, 3.2 rebounds, and 4.9 assists. October knee surgery, then the right knee flared again early in 2026. Diggins spent weeks in Notre Dame PT while Chicago traveled, never got a reserve debut under the minutes restriction, and on Tuesday told reporters she and the Sky medical staff — working with her Notre Dame doctors — decided to scale back and shut it down for the season. Chicago is 15–25, was eliminated from playoff contention Aug. 23, and has four games left when the WNBA returns from the FIBA Women’s World Cup break. GM Jeff Pagliocca put health first and credited the effort she made to get back.

The April signing was two years and $1.86 million ($920K / $940K). Seven-time All-Star. Turned 36 on Aug. 2. 2027 is still on the paper. Tuesday’s call is about shutting the knee down now, not rewriting next summer. Diggins left the offseason open and said she has not asked out of a Sky jersey. Four games left on the board.
